
LinuxGSM
LinuxGSM is a command-line tool to install, update, monitor, back up, and manage 100+ Linux dedicated game servers with automation and alerts.

LinuxGSM is a command-line tool for quick deployment and ongoing management of Linux dedicated game servers. It streamlines installation, configuration, updates, monitoring, and day-to-day operations across a large catalog of supported games.
Key Features
- Supports 100+ dedicated game servers with a consistent CLI workflow
- Automated installer that checks dependencies, downloads server files, and applies default configuration
- Update management for both LinuxGSM and game servers (including SteamCMD-based updates)
- Monitoring to detect crashes or unresponsive servers and automatically restart when needed
- Alerting/notifications for events like crashes and updates (multiple integrations supported)
- Basic backup creation as archives for safer maintenance and changes
- Console management via tmux for running servers in the background and attaching to live output
- Debug mode to run servers directly in the terminal for easier troubleshooting
Use Cases
- Hosting and maintaining community multiplayer game servers on Linux
- Automating routine operations like updates and health checks via cron
- Standardizing server management across multiple games and instances
LinuxGSM is a practical choice for administrators who want repeatable, scriptable game server management with built-in monitoring, updating, and operational tooling.






